If the guy has money, why wouldn't one want to consider a CTSV? It has 150 more hp, and if he's looking for a comfortable driver, it will be infinitely better.

The GTO is a great value -- big power for ~$15k. It has its flaws, and certainly is not the best platform if you just want to go fast.

If you are on a budget and want some speed, but also refinement, then it can't really be beat.

If you've got more money to burn, then you might prefer something else (G8, CTSV, etc).
